Eco-Friendly Apparel Creation Outfits: Trends
The landscape of sustainable fashion design is constantly progressing , fueled by rising consumer awareness and groundbreaking technologies. We're seeing a shift towards closed-loop approaches, incorporating fabrics like upcycled polyester , plant-based fibers , and innovative alternatives such as plant leather (Piñatex), mycelium leather, and algae based threads . Major advancements involve reduced waste design techniques, custom manufacturing , and online platforms that reduce the ecological footprint . Besides, brands are increasingly utilizing openness in their supply networks and valuing just working conditions .

From Drawing to Production : The Apparel Cycle
The journey from a simple fashion drawing to a completed garment is a involved procedure . It starts with ideas , often gathered from cultural influences. Designers then translate these visions into technical renderings, frequently visualizing CAD software to finalize the aesthetic. Following this, the design progresses to pattern making , where flat patterns are constructed to dictate the cutting of the fabric. Mock-up development then takes place, allowing for sizing adjustments and material experimentation. Finally , after several revisions , the design is prepared for mass manufacturing .
